         <description><![CDATA[<div>Technology can help simplify the educational process for people with disabilities. We want our students in a least restrictive environment which includes the use of assistive technology in many ways. </div>]]></description>

         <description><![CDATA[<div>Having a child with special needs may be a difficult but more difficult for that child. A child with specials needs may need help developmentally, cognitively or socially. There are many diffrent types of special needs some more severe than others. In a class setting where we use technology these students may get frustrated because they cannot work well with computers or they may enjoy it more. In a class with a child with special needs you can accommodate this child to try out using a computer or iPad see how they feel then start you lessons.</div>]]></description>
